Arizona HB4142 amends the use of state lottery funds, prioritizing debt service for revenue bonds and specific allocations to various programs and funds. It mandates that the state lottery revenue bond debt service fund is secured by a first lien on the state lottery fund after operating costs until it meets bond requirements. It appropriates up to $1,000,000 or the remaining balance in the fund, whichever is less, to the Department of Economic Security for grants to nonprofit organizations for homeless shelters and support services.
